HitTestOptions 枚举

定义

指定在视觉样式指定的背景上执行点击测试时可以使用的选项。

此枚举支持其成员值的按位组合。

public enum class HitTestOptions
[System.Flags]
public enum HitTestOptions
[<System.Flags>]
type HitTestOptions = 
Public Enum HitTestOptions
继承
HitTestOptions
属性

字段

BackgroundSegment 0

用于背景部分的点击测试选项。

Caption 4

用于标题的点击测试选项。

FixedBorder 2

用于固定边框的点击测试选项。

ResizingBorder 240

用于可调边框的点击测试选项。

ResizingBorderBottom 128

用于可调下边框的点击测试选项。

ResizingBorderLeft 16

用于可调左边框的点击测试选项。

ResizingBorderRight 64

用于可调右边框的点击测试选项。

ResizingBorderTop 32

用于可调上边框的点击测试选项。

SizingTemplate 256

可调边框被指定为模板,而不仅仅是窗口边界。 此选项与 SystemSizingMargins 互斥;SizingTemplate 优先。

SystemSizingMargins 512

使用系统可调边框的宽度,而不使用视觉样式的内容边距。 此选项与 SizingTemplate 互斥;SizingTemplate 优先。

注解

这些 HitTestOptions 值用作方法中的 VisualStyleRenderer.HitTestBackground 参数。

适用于